Special Occasions: Leave It to the Experts

For weddings, formal events, or any occasion where you’ll be photographed extensively, hiring a professional makeup artist is often a wise choice. These experts have the skills to ensure your makeup withstands hours of wear and looks flawless under various lighting conditions. Professionals are also adept at creating personalized looks that complement your outfit and the event’s theme.

Additionally, professional makeup artists can provide a calming presence on potentially stressful days. Their expertise not only ensures you look your best but also helps you feel more confident about your appearance.

Complex Looks and Techniques

If you’re aiming for a complex look that involves advanced techniques like contouring, airbrushing, or intricate eye makeup, a professional can achieve these with precision. While tutorials can guide you, executing these looks flawlessly requires experience and skill.

Professionals come equipped with high-quality products and tools that may not be part of your personal collection. This ensures the durability and quality of the final result, providing you with a polished appearance that lasts.

The Benefits of Professional Advice

Consulting with a professional makeup artist doesn’t always mean handing over the brushes completely. Many artists offer lessons and consultations, which can be incredibly beneficial if you’re looking to improve your skills. These sessions can provide personalized advice tailored to your skin type, face shape, and personal style preferences.

Learning from an expert allows you to expand your makeup repertoire and gain confidence in trying new looks on your own. It’s an investment in your beauty routine that can pay off for years to come.
